14 Feb
Canvass Director
Florida, Fort lauderdale , 33301 Fort lauderdale USA

Not being paid what your worth?

Making less than 250k per year?

Tired of sales reps who cant close the leads?

Confirmation doesn't know what their doing?

Come talk to us.


Related jobs

»Canvass Director
2025-02-14
Report job